Development Package for Dual-Tree Complex Wavelet Transform

Resource Overview

A foreign-developed toolkit for dual-tree complex wavelet analysis, supporting both 1D and 2D implementations with comprehensive documentation included.

Detailed Documentation

This is a development package for dual-tree complex wavelet transform (DTCWT) originally developed by foreign researchers, supporting both 1D and 2D signal processing. The package includes detailed documentation that helps users understand and utilize the toolkit effectively. Key implementations include directional selectivity in 2D processing and near-shift invariance properties through complementary tree structures. The package enables various signal and image processing tasks such as denoising using thresholding algorithms, feature extraction through multi-scale analysis, and image compression via coefficient quantization. It provides extensive functions and methods including decomposition/reconstruction routines (dtcwt2d, idtcwt2d), subband processing capabilities, and customization interfaces, allowing users to adapt and extend the functionality according to their specific requirements. Suitable for both academic research and engineering applications, this toolkit offers convenient and efficient solutions for complex computational tasks in wavelet-based signal processing.